Install Tomcat 5.5 en ubuntu

Versions:

  • SDK: 1.5
  • Tomcat: 5.5

Step 1 – Instalar JRE y SDK

Code:
# sudo apt-get install java# java -version javac -help

Paso 2 – Obtener tomcat

Descarga Tomcat 5.5 desde http://jakarta.apache.org/site/downloads/

Descomprime el archivo :

Code:
tar xvfz jakarta-tomcat-5.5.x.tar.gz

N.T: Para hacer las cosas sencillas renombrar el archivo a tomcat Si prefiere no hacer esto sustituye la palabra ‘tomcat’ por ‘tomcat-5-5.x’…

Step 3 – Add tomcat

ruta para descomprimir tomcat :
/usr/local/

Step 4 – Settear JAVA_HOME y el CLASSPATH

Es necesario que JAVA_home apunte a el directorio donde esta instalado java. Para esto editaremos el fichero .bashrc. Guarda primero el archivo antiguo :

Code:
cp ~/.bashrc ~/.bashrc.oldgedit ~/.bashrc

Añadir las siguientes lineas:

File:~/.bashrc
export JAVA_HOME=/usr/lib/j2sdk1.5-sun/

export CLASSPATH=$CLASSPATH:/usr/local/tomcat/common/lib/jsp-api.jar

export CLASSPATH=$:/usr/local/tomcat/common/lib/servlet-api.jar

N.B. remember to change the word tomcat to the name of the package you placed in /usr/local.

Save and close. Es necesario reiniciar la sesion para que los cambio tengan efecto


Los proximos pasos son opcionales. Sirvenpara configurar tomcat como entorno de desarrollo.

Paso 5 – Cambiar el puerto de escuhca.
Tomcats default port number is 8080. To change it to 80 or another number do the following.

In terminal type:

file.pngCode:
gedit usr/local/tomcat/conf/server.xml

Find the lines:

file.pngCode:
<Connector port=”8080″ … maxThreads=”150″ minSpareThreads=”25″ …

Adjust the port number to 80 (or any other port number you want to use), save and close.

Step 6 – Turn on Servlet reloading

In terminal type:

file.pngCode:
gedit usr/local/tomcat/conf/context.xml

Find:

file.png File:/usr/local/tomcat/conf/context.xml
<Context>

Change it to:

file.png File:/usr/local/tomcat/conf/context.xml
<Context reloadable=”true”>

Save and close.

Step 7 – Enable Invoker Servlet

In terminal type:

file.pngCode:
gedit usr/local/tomcat/conf/web.xml

Find and uncomment (remove the <– and –> wrapped around the tags):

file.png File:/usr/local/tomcat/conf/web.xml
<servlet>
<servlet-name>invoker</servlet-name>
<servlet-class>
org.apache.catalina.servlets.InvokerServlet
</servlet-class>

</servlet>

Also find and uncomment:

file.png File:/usr/local/tomcat/conf/web.xml
<servlet-mapping>
<servlet-name>invoker</servlet-name>
<url-pattern>/servlet/*</url-pattern>
</servlet-mapping>

Save and close.

Step 8 – Start tomcat

Tomcat should now be ready to run.

In terminal type:

file.pngCode:
sh /usr/local/tomcat/bin/startup.sh

If everything is working fine, you will see the following lines:

file.png File:/usr/local/tomcat/bin/startup.sh
Using CATALINA_BASE: /usr/local/tomcat
Using CATALINA_HOME: /usr/local/tomcat
Using CATALINA_TMPDIR: /usr/local/tomcat/temp
Using JRE_HOME: /usr/lib/j2sdk1.5-sun/

In your browser head to http://localhost/ and test if it is serving. If you didn’t change the port number it was serving on, head to http://localhost:8080/

To stop tomcat type:

file.pngCode:
sh /usr/local/tomcat/bin/shutdown.sh

I hope this helped!If you have any problems, I recommend this site for more details: http://www.coreservlets.com/ Referencias :

Una respuesta to “Install Tomcat 5.5 en ubuntu”

  1. Rene Says:

    Buena explicación, Gracias

Responder

Introduce tus datos o haz clic en un icono para iniciar sesión:

Logo de WordPress.com

Estás comentando usando tu cuenta de WordPress.com. Cerrar sesión / Cambiar )

Imagen de Twitter

Estás comentando usando tu cuenta de Twitter. Cerrar sesión / Cambiar )

Foto de Facebook

Estás comentando usando tu cuenta de Facebook. Cerrar sesión / Cambiar )

Google+ photo

Estás comentando usando tu cuenta de Google+. Cerrar sesión / Cambiar )

Conectando a %s


A %d blogueros les gusta esto: